What Drives Price
Two key, niche-specific drivers affect price: tub material and chip dynamics. Material type matters: porcelain enamel on steel or cast iron with enamel requires precise color matching and careful refinishing, often boosting cost versus fiberglass or acrylic tubs. Chip size and location also matter: chips larger than 1 inch or in high-use areas near drains may need extra prep and multiple coats, increasing both time and material costs. A quick repair may suffice for tiny, unobtrusive chips, but larger or multiple chips can approach professional refinishing territory.

Labor, Hours & Rates
Labor is a major component of cost. Most single-chip repairs require 1–3 hours of labor at $60–$150 per hour, depending on the technician’s expertise and the tub material. If the project includes extensive prep or color matching, labor may exceed 4 hours, pushing the total toward the higher end of the range.

Maintenance & Ownership Costs
After repair, ongoing care reduces recurrence. Use non-abrasive cleaners and avoid harsh solvents to preserve color and bond integrity over time. A durable repair may extend tub life by several years, lowering the cost-per-year compared to early replacement. If the tub shows widespread wear, homeowners may consider reglazing, which adds another price tier to the long-term budget.
